The names, positions, salaries and total taxable benefits of public sector employees paid $100,000 or more in a calendar year.

Majority of the employees were paid within the salary range encompassing the first quartile breakdown.
The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List shows that the average and median salaries for a Senior Manager Development are $139,160.30 and $133,524.47, respectively.
In 2024, Bradley Kyte, holding the position of Senior Manager Business Development at the Ontario Power Generation received the highest salary of $219,335.10 among similar positions in Ontario public organizations. Angela Li, serving as the Senior Manager Development at Toronto Waterfront Revitalization Corporation , earned the highest salary of $159,085.22 among individuals in the same position across public organizations in Ontario during that year.
In the year 2024, the highest-paying organizations for Senior Manager Development and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: Toronto District School Board with an average pay of $205,941.34; York Region District School Board with an average pay of $204,369.96; Atura with an average pay of $192,852.72; City of Mississauga with an average pay of $192,261.37; and Laurentis Energy Partners with an average pay of $186,288.85.
A total of 74 organizations had employees who held comparable positions as mentioned in the Ontario Sunshine list.
In the year 2024, the highest-paying sector or industries for Senior Manager Development and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: Ontario Power Generation with an average pay of $177,469.12; School Boards with an average pay of $162,045.68; and Crown Agencies with an average pay of $145,508.09.
There were 9 sectors where employees held similar positions, as indicated in the Ontario Sunshine list.
The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List indicates that the representation of gender diversity in Senior Manager Development is 55.70% male and 44.30% female, respectively.
The 2024 Sunshine List has 161 employees who held comparable positions in Ontario.
